Founded in 1826 by Charles Samuel Osborne and his brother Henry, CS Osborne & Co. has been a pioneer in the tool manufacturing industry. Specializing in high-quality tools for harness makers and saddlers, the company quickly gained recognition for its commitment to excellence. Over the years, the leadership passed down through generations, with each successor upholding the legacy of innovation and quality.

Fun Facts About Hamilton County, KS

  • County Seat: Syracuse
  • Year Established: 1873
  • Formed from: From unorganized area
  • Etymology: Alexander Hamilton, first U.S. Treasury Secretary and founding father
  • Time Zone: America/Denver
  • Population: 2639
  • Land Area Sq Km: 2580
  • Land Area Sq Mi: 996
  • Density: 2.7
